**Timegating:** Destiny 2 Fans Outraged Over Delayed Release of ‘Brave’ Weapons – Bungie Responds to Backlash

Seattle, Washington – Bungie’s recent announcement regarding the release schedule of the reprised ‘Brave’ weapons in the upcoming Destiny 2 update has sparked mixed reactions within the gaming community. The decision to stagger the release of the weapons over several weeks has led to backlash from players who feel frustrated by the time-gating process. The news comes just weeks before the highly anticipated Into the Light update is set to launch on April 9, offering a new horde mode and a range of returning weapons with updated perks.

Amidst the excitement for the new content, players have voiced concerns over Bungie’s decision to delay the availability of some weapons until later dates. The community’s frustration is palpable, with many expressing disappointment in the studio’s approach to releasing the weapons in a piecemeal fashion. The move has left players feeling disheartened and skeptical about the studio’s motivations, especially as they gear up for the release of The Final Shape on June 4.
